[Custer, George Armstrong] Group of three banknotes from Monroe, MI: 1) Merchants & Mechanics Bank. $3. Nov. 16, 1837. (Lee-MON-1-6). Sailor on wharf. Signed as president by D. S. Bacon. Bottom edge with chips out, crumpled on right, otherwise VG; 2) Wing & Johnson. $10. April 8, 1862. (Lee-MON-9). Bank draft on part printed form, originally intended for the Banking House of Smith & Clarke. Made out to "Self" by a D. S. Bacon. Folds and toning, cut "X" cancel, odd splotch at left above hand of Indian, otherwise Fine; 3) Exchange Office N.R. Haskell & Co. $94.80. July 9, 1855. Private bank check on the American Exchange Bank, New-York. Archimedes, sailing vessels. RWHE. Folds, minor corner folds, Fine.
